window.pipedriveLeadboosterConfig = { bas: 'leadbooster-chat.pipedrive.com', företagId: 11580370, playbookUuid: '22236db1-6d50-40c4-b48f-8b11262155be', version: 2, } ;(funktion () { var w = fönster if (w.LeadBooster) { console.warn('LeadBooster finns redan') } annars { w.LeadBooster = { q: [], on: funktion (n, h) { this.q.push({ t: "o", n: n, h: h }) }, trigger: funktion (n) { this.q.push({ t: 't', n: n }) }, } } })() Vad är syftet med kodrefaktorisering i programvaruutveckling - The Codest
Pil tillbaka GÅ TILLBAKA

Vad är syftet med kodrefaktorisering i mjukvaruutveckling?

Refaktorisering av kod är en viktig aspekt av Utveckling av programvara som ofta förbises eller underskattas av många utvecklare. Det spelar dock en viktig roll för att säkerställa långsiktig framgång och underhåll av en programvara. projekt. I den här artikeln kommer vi att fördjupa oss i syftet med refaktorisering av kod inom programvaruutveckling och varför det är viktigt för programvaruhus att prioritera denna praxis.

Refaktorisering av kod är en process där man omstrukturerar befintlig kod utan att ändra dess externa beteende. Det innebär att kodens funktionalitet förblir densamma, men att dess interna struktur förbättras för bättre läsbarhet, underhåll och prestanda. Huvudsyftet med refaktorisering av kod är att göra kodbasen mer effektiv, tillförlitlig och skalbar över tid.

One of the primary reasons why code refactoring is crucial in software development is to improve the overall quality of the codebase. As mjukvaruprojekt grow in complexity and size, the codebase can become cluttered, redundant, and difficult to maintain. By refactoring the code, developers can eliminate code smells, reduce technical debt, and enhance the overall quality of the software.

Ett annat viktigt syfte med refaktorisering av kod är att öka underhållbarheten i kodbasen. När koden är dåligt strukturerad eller alltför komplex kan det vara svårt för utvecklare att förstå, ändra och utöka den. Genom att refaktorisera koden kan utvecklarna förenkla kodbasen, förbättra dess organisation och göra den lättare att underhålla på lång sikt.

Refaktorisering av kod spelar också en avgörande roll när det gäller att förbättra programvarans prestanda. Genom att optimera kodbasen kan utvecklare eliminera flaskhalsar, minska resursförbrukningen och förbättra programvarans övergripande prestanda. Detta är särskilt viktigt för mjukvaruföretag som behöver leverera högkvalitativa och effektiva mjukvarulösningar till sina kunder.

Förutom att förbättra kvaliteten, underhållsmässigheten och prestandan i kodbasen bidrar refaktorisering av kod också till att minska risken för buggar och fel i programvaran. När koden är dåligt skriven eller strukturerad är det mer sannolikt att den innehåller buggar och sårbarheter som kan påverka programvarans säkerhet och stabilitet. Genom att refaktorisera koden kan utvecklarna identifiera och åtgärda potentiella problem innan de blir till stora problem.

Det övergripande syftet med refaktorisering av kod inom programvaruutveckling är att säkerställa att kodbasen är välstrukturerad, underhållbar, effektiv och tillförlitlig. Genom att prioritera refaktorisering av kod kan programvaruhus leverera högkvalitativa programvarulösningar som uppfyller kundernas behov och står sig över tid. Om du letar efter en programvaruhus som värdesätter kodkvalitet och bästa praxis, överväg att samarbeta med oss för ditt nästa mjukvaruprojekt.

sv_SESwedish